David Banks

David Banks

Senior Software Engineer @ Aztec

About David Banks

David Banks - Aztec Team Lead

David Banks currently holds the position of Aztec Team Lead. In this role, he applies his extensive knowledge and experience in a range of technical fields to lead and manage development projects. His leadership is characterized by a deep understanding of complex systems and a commitment to innovative solutions.

Education and Expertise of David Banks

David Banks completed an MSc in Computer Engineering from the University of Maryland - College Park. His educational background has equipped him with a strong foundation in principles of computer engineering, which he applies in his professional roles. His expertise spans several areas, including FPGA design, embedded systems, and DeFi protocol design.

David Banks' Work with FPGA Design

David Banks has significant experience in FPGA (Field Programmable Gate Array) design. His work in this area involves creating and implementing complex digital circuits that are essential for various hardware applications. His expertise includes developing high-performance and efficient designs, ensuring effective hardware functionality.

David Banks in Embedded Systems

David Banks has considerable experience working with embedded systems. He is proficient in developing, managing, and optimizing these systems, which are crucial for functions ranging from industrial automation to consumer electronics. His work ensures that embedded systems operate reliably and efficiently.

David Banks' Experience in DeFi Protocol Design

David Banks has contributed to the design of decentralized finance (DeFi) protocols. His role entails developing blockchain-based financial solutions that operate without intermediaries. This involves ensuring security, scalability, and functionality of the protocols to facilitate financial transactions.

People similar to David Banks